GetSubItemsParams構造体

GetSubItemsParams構造体を使用して、getSubItemsメソッドで使用されているオプションのパラメータを保持します。

GetSubItemsParams構造体は、WebCatalogServiceサービスで使用します。

GetSubItemsParams構造体のフィールド

フィールド 説明

GetSubItemsFilter filter

内部使用のみに対応しています。

boolean includeACL

TRUEに設定されている場合、結果のItemInfo構造体にACL情報が含まれます。

int withPermissionおよびint withPermissionMask

結果のアイテム・コレクションをアクセス・レベルでフィルタすることを指定します。次の式でtrueとなるアイテムのみが結果に含まれます。

(itemPermission & withPermissionMask) = (withPermission & withPermissionMask)

itemPermissionは、現在のカタログ項目におけるパーミッション・フラグの組合せです。

int withAttributesおよび

int withAttributesMask

結果のアイテム・コレクションを属性フラグでフィルタすることを指定します。次の式でtrueとなるアイテムのみが結果に含まれます。

(itemAttributes & withAttributesMask) = (withAttributes & withAttributesMask)

itemAttributesは、現在のカタログ項目における属性フラグの組合せです。